Washington, to help promote healthy and balanced dirt, planted a great deal of rye as a cover crop. Rye had not been high up on the checklist of delicious, edible grains, yet Anderson really did not believe it ought to go to wasteinstead, he wished to turn it right into bourbon. Washington was, in the beginning, reluctant to delve into a new organization ventureafter all, at 65 years of ages, he had wanted to spend his retired years in loved one tranquility, but after listening to Anderson's proposal, as well as matching with a pal who was associated with the rum organization, Washington gave in
When Washington died in 1799, he left the distillery to his nephew Lawrence Lewis, who did not have the intelligent business mind of Washington. Lewis wasn't virtually as successful in the distilling business, and when a fire shed the click this distillery to the ground in 1814, it wasn't restored. The state of Virginia purchased the website in the early 1930s, and intended to reconstruct the distillery, but only took care of to rebuild the gristmill and miller's cottagemostly since the pressures of Restriction and the Depression didn't encourage the restoring of the distillery.
By 2007, the distillery was open to the general public. Yet the rejuvinated distillery is greater than a fixed homage to Washington's business-savvy: it's a fully-functioning distillery in its very own right. Every year, Steve Bashore, manager of historic trades at Mount Vernon, leads a small group in distilling scotch exactly as Anderson and others carried out in the original distillery.

On the 3rd day of the procedure, yeast is included, which eats the sugars and turns them into alcohol. The mash is put into the copper stills (which we recreated from a surviving 18th-century still presented in the distillery's gallery, on the structure's second floor), where it is warmed by a wood fire.
As the alcohol vapor cools down, it condenses back to fluid, which spurts of the barrel right into a container. To see exactly how scotch is made at Mount Vernon, take a look at the video below. In Washington's day, this whiskey would be sold clear and unagedbut today (due to the fact that there's a market for it), Bashore and Mount Vernon will mature some of the whiskey that they boil down.
